I had the opportunity to create a video for the special of the Virgin Mary on the occasion of the December 7-8 celebrations. It was a promotional video that aimed to showcase the different stages of the Virgin Mary's life, from the announcement of her conception to the death of Jesus. The video was created using After Effects and a combination of famous and not-so-famous paintings to create a unique and compelling visual experience.
The video was a controversial one, as I used a combination of "Bartolomé Esteban Perez Murillo" paintings and the face of Liv Tyler as "Arwen" in "The Lord of the Rings" to create my own version of the Virgin Mary. I wanted to create a unique and different representation of the Virgin Mary, just like many artists have done throughout history.
